To start, here are a few tips to keep in mind when shopping for doors:
  • Consult with one of our door experts to help you understand different door types.
  • Ensure you are protected with a solid warranty
  • Only purchase energy efficient doors (look for the ENERGY STAR® label)
  • Make sure your door and door hardware are tested for security to your keep and your family safe
  • Make sure you have the actual door installer do the measurements for the order, as getting the measurements right is critical to the success of your project

Be aware of the benefits you should receive from your new or replacement doors:

Good Return On Investment (ROI)

Several sources indicate that the return on investment in replacement doors can exceed 100%. Many reports show that door replacement ranks in the top 5 for projects with the highest return on investment.

Changing out your doors should make an immediate and stunning impact on your home’s exterior. Our vast selection of door products offer you options that compliment either a contemporary or traditional style home.

Vinyl door products are designed to be low-maintenance. In addition, many of the door hardware systems are made of durable, die-cast zinc, or stainless steel to hold up to thousands upon thousands of cycle-tests.

All Dayside doors have been tested for forced-entry by an independent national certification organization. In addition, many of our doors now offer multiple-point locking systems that make it nearly impossible to break-through the lock.

Due to soaring energy prices, home buyers are factoring in the quality of the home’s doors and windows in their buying decision. As competition rises for home seekers, improving your home by upgrading to Energy Star windows can help separate your home from others on the market.

Replacing drafty doors has a positive effect on our earth. Using less energy to heat and cool your home means that you’re tapping less into our natural resources and reducing the processing of those resources.

Replacing your drafty doors can greatly improve your home’s ability to sustain a warmer interior.

Windows and doors are the weakest links in terms of sound control in your home structure. However, your new or replacement doors should provide reduced sound transmission for your home.
